How to use this midnight to lavender gradient

This radial gradient can be used as a hero background, dashboard card treatment, app shell backdrop, social visual, or landing page accent. The color sequence is parsed directly from the URL, which means the page can be shared, indexed, and revisited.

The export system creates a standard CSS fallback, a perceptual multi-stop fallback, and a modern OKLCH declaration where appropriate. That makes the output useful for production interfaces, not just screenshots or static inspiration boards.

Pre-rendered CSS output

.css-gradient-pro-gradient {
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#1d043e 0%, #bf7ed6 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#1d043e 0%, #1f0541 9.1%, #260b49 18.2%, #321457 27.3%, #44216b 36.4%, #5b3283 45.5%, #75459b 54.5%, #8e58b0 63.6%, #a368c1 72.7%, #b375cd 81.8%, #bc7cd4 90.9%, #bf7ed6 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45% in oklch, oklch(20.38% 0.1006 295.85) 0%, oklch(69.20% 0.1424 316.87) 100%);
  background-blend-mode: normal;
}
